About this listen

Olivia Cameron always knew she was adopted. What she didn’t know is that her birth family would come back into her life 47 years later…

Just days after her husband’s death, Olivia gets a call that she might have inherited a beach cottage in Cape May. Except she’s never been to Cape May, and the lawyer explains it has nothing to do with her husband’s recent passing.

Nestled in front of an old vineyard, the cottage is exactly the fresh start she needs. Although she’ll need to provide proof of her identity within 30 days before it goes to the person next in line.

When she arrives in the sandy beach town, strange things start happening, and every clue she follows leads to more unknowns. Thankfully, there’s one man who can help, the handsome owner of the vineyard next door.

As time is running out, only two questions remain: Who is Olivia's real family? And why do they have so many secrets?

Dive into the heartwarming journey of friendship, family, and love in The Summer in Cape May. This delightfully written women's fiction series intertwines suspense, wholesome romance, and captivating mysteries.
